import { IBaseCoin } from '../baseCoin';
import { BitGoBase } from '../bitgoBase';
import { ApproveOptions, IPendingApproval, OwnerType, PendingApprovalData, PendingApprovalInfo, State, Type } from '../pendingApproval';
import { IWallet } from '../wallet';
import { IRequestTracer } from '../../api';
export declare class PendingApproval implements IPendingApproval {
private readonly bitgo;
private readonly baseCoin;
private tssUtils?;
private wallet?;
private _pendingApproval;
constructor(bitgo: BitGoBase, baseCoin: IBaseCoin, pendingApprovalData: PendingApprovalData, wallet?: IWallet);
/**
* Get the id for this PendingApproval
*/
id(): string;
toJSON(): PendingApprovalData;
/**
* Get the owner type (wallet or enterprise)
* Pending approvals can be approved or modified by different scopes (depending on how they were created)
* If a pending approval is owned by a wallet, then it can be approved by administrators of the wallet
* If a pending approval is owned by an enterprise, then it can be approved by administrators of the enterprise
*/
ownerType(): OwnerType;
/**
* Get the id of the wallet which is associated with this PendingApproval
*/
walletId(): string | undefined;
/**
* Get the enterprise ID that is associated with this PendingApproval
*/
enterpriseId(): string | undefined;
/**
* Get the state of this PendingApproval
*/
state(): State;
/**
* Get the id of the user that performed the action resulting in this PendingApproval
*/
creator(): string;
/**
* Get the type of the pending approval (what it approves)
*/
type(): Type;
/**
* Get information about this PendingApproval
*/
info(): PendingApprovalInfo;
/**
* Get the number of approvals that are required for this PendingApproval to be approved.
* Defaults to 1 if approvalsRequired doesn't exist on the object
*/
approvalsRequired(): number;
/**
* Generate a url for this PendingApproval for making requests to the server.
* @param extra
*/
url(extra?: string): string;
/**
* Refetches this PendingApproval from the server and returns it.
*
* Note that this mutates the PendingApproval object in place.
* @param params
*/
get(params?: Record<string, never>): Promise<PendingApproval>;
/**
* Sets this PendingApproval to an approved state
*/
approve(params?: ApproveOptions): Promise<any>;
/**
* Sets this PendingApproval to a rejected state
* @param params
*/
reject(params?: Record<string, never>): Promise<any>;
/**
* Alias for PendingApproval.reject()
*
* @deprecated
* @param params
*/
cancel(params?: Record<string, never>): Promise<any>;
/**
* Recreate and sign TSS transaction
* @param {ApproveOptions} params needed to get txs and use the walletPassphrase to tss sign
* @param {RequestTracer} reqId id tracer.
*/
recreateAndSignTSSTransaction(params: ApproveOptions, reqId: IRequestTracer): Promise<{
txHex: string;
}>;
/**
* Recreate a transaction for a pending approval to respond to updated network conditions
* @param params
* @param reqId
*/
recreateAndSignTransaction(params?: any, reqId?: IRequestTracer): Promise<any>;
private canRecreateTransaction;
private preApprove;
/**
* Internal helper function to perform any post-approval actions.
* If type is 'transactionRequestFull', this will sign the txRequestFull if possible
* @param params
* @param reqId
* @private
*/
private postApprove;
/**
* Helper function to ensure that self.wallet is set
*/
private populateWallet;
}
